1. When Wholesale Growth Starts Exposing the Cracks
Distributor software often becomes important long before a wholesale business feels like a large enterprise. At first, a simple accounting tool, a few spreadsheets, and an inventory app may handle daily work. However, once the company adds more products, warehouses, customers, suppliers, and sales channels, those basic tools can start creating more work than they remove.
For example, one warehouse may be easy to manage with a basic stock count. However, a second or third warehouse changes the problem. Now the team needs to know where inventory sits, what has already been promised, what is incoming, and which location should ship each order.
Meanwhile, purchasing becomes harder as the product catalog grows. Buyers must consider sales history, supplier lead times, open purchase orders, available stock, seasonality, and future demand. Therefore, simply looking at last month’s sales is no longer enough.
At the same time, wholesale customers may have different prices, payment terms, shipping rules, or EDI needs. Ecommerce creates another layer because Shopify, marketplaces, and B2B orders may all compete for the same inventory.
As a result, the main challenge is not just higher order volume. Instead, it is the growing number of links between inventory, purchasing, warehousing, order management, fulfillment, and finance.
That is where distributor software becomes useful.
Rather than managing each process in isolation, a stronger system creates a shared view of the business. Consequently, teams can make decisions using the same inventory, order, purchasing, and financial data.

3. The Warning Signs Your Current Stack Is Falling Behind
Software rarely fails overnight.
Instead, small process gaps begin to appear. Then employees build spreadsheets, manual checks, and workarounds around those gaps. Eventually, those workarounds become part of the daily operation.
Therefore, growing wholesalers should watch for patterns rather than isolated errors.
3.1 Inventory Numbers Keep Disagreeing
First, inventory is often the clearest warning sign.
For example, Shopify may show one quantity while the warehouse system shows another. Meanwhile, accounting may use a different inventory value.
As a result, teams stop trusting the numbers.
Therefore, employees may add safety buffers or manually verify stock before accepting orders. Although that approach may reduce short-term risk, it also slows the business down.

3.2 Purchasing Lives in Spreadsheets
Spreadsheets are useful tools. However, they become harder to control when several buyers manage thousands of SKUs.
For example, a buyer may need to check current inventory, open purchase orders, sales demand, supplier lead times, and warehouse needs before creating a PO.
Therefore, purchasing becomes slow if each piece of information comes from a different system.
Moreover, buyers can easily overorder when incoming inventory is not visible. Conversely, they may order too late when demand changes quickly.
3.3 Warehouse Teams Depend on Paper and Manual Updates
Warehouse work becomes another warning area.
For example, paper pick lists may be workable at low volume. However, they create more risk as the number of daily orders increases.
Similarly, manual receiving creates delays between physical inventory and system inventory.
Therefore, distributors with larger warehouses often move toward barcode-driven receiving, putaway, picking, packing, transfers, and cycle counting. A real-time warehouse management system can connect those physical actions with current inventory records.

4.1 Real-Time Inventory Visibility
First, inventory visibility must go beyond quantity on hand.
A useful system should clearly show:
- on-hand stock;
- available stock;
- allocated stock;
- incoming inventory;
- reserved inventory;
- damaged inventory;
- warehouse location.
For example, 500 units may physically exist. However, if 400 are already committed to customer orders, only 100 may actually be available.
Therefore, the system must separate physical stock from sellable stock.
4.2 Multi-Warehouse Inventory Management
As soon as a distributor adds multiple locations, inventory becomes a network problem.
For example, one warehouse may be out of stock while another location has excess units.
Therefore, the system should help teams view inventory by location, create transfers, allocate orders, and plan replenishment.
Moreover, the software should make it easy to see the total position across the company without losing warehouse-level detail.

4.4 Smarter Purchasing and Replenishment
Purchasing directly affects both stock availability and cash.
Therefore, buyers should have more context than a simple reorder point.
For example, purchasing decisions may need to consider:
- current stock;
- committed orders;
- incoming stock;
- past sales;
- seasonality;
- supplier lead time;
- minimum order quantity;
- warehouse demand.
As a result, a stronger purchasing system helps buyers focus on exceptions instead of rebuilding the same analysis every day.
4.5 Demand Forecasting
Forecasting becomes more useful as inventory value rises.
However, a forecast should support human decisions rather than replace them blindly.
For example, historical sales may suggest one reorder quantity. Nevertheless, a new customer, promotion, product launch, or seasonal event may change the outlook.
Therefore, planners need both system recommendations and business context.

4.8 EDI Support
Large retailers often require electronic document exchange.
For example, common EDI transactions include purchase orders, order acknowledgments, advance shipping notices, and invoices.
However, sending the document is only one part of the workflow.
Therefore, EDI should connect with inventory, sales orders, warehouse activity, shipping, and invoicing. A broader integration strategy can reduce the number of manual steps between those systems.
4.9 Integrated Accounting
Inventory has a direct effect on financial reporting.
Therefore, distributors should understand how purchases, receipts, shipments, landed cost, vendor bills, customer invoices, and inventory adjustments affect accounting.
For example, an operational shipment may change both available stock and cost of goods sold.
Consequently, disconnected systems can create extra reconciliation work.

6. How to Choose Distributor Software Without Buying the Wrong System
Software selection should start with business processes.
Therefore, avoid beginning with a 200-item feature checklist.
Instead, begin with the workflows that create the most risk, delay, or manual work.
6.1 Map the Full Product Flow
First, map the journey from supplier to customer.
For example:
Purchase → Receive → Put Away → Store → Sell → Allocate → Pick → Pack → Ship → Invoice
Then identify which systems touch each stage.
Therefore, you can quickly see where duplicate entry or broken data flows exist.
6.2 Test Real Exceptions
A polished demo will always show the ideal workflow.
However, real operations rarely stay ideal.
Therefore, ask vendors to demonstrate situations such as:
- partial supplier receipts;
- backorders;
- damaged inventory;
- warehouse transfers;
- split shipments;
- customer-specific pricing;
- failed integrations;
- late suppliers.
These examples reveal far more than a standard sales demo.
6.3 Check Integration Depth
Do not ask only whether software “integrates with Shopify” or “supports EDI.”
Instead, ask exactly what information moves between systems.
For example:
- Do orders sync automatically?
- Does inventory update in both directions?
- How quickly does data move?
- How are failed transactions handled?
- Who receives alerts?
- Can users reprocess an error?
Therefore, integration quality should be judged by workflow, not by the number of logos on an integration page.

8. Common Mistakes That Make Distributor Software Harder to Implement
A software project can fail even when the platform itself is capable.
Therefore, companies should address the process and data issues around the software as well.
8.1 Buying for Feature Count
More features do not automatically create a better system.
Instead, focus on the workflows employees use every day.
Therefore, ten well-connected features can be more valuable than fifty isolated tools.
8.2 Ignoring Data Cleanup
Old systems often contain:
- duplicate SKUs;
- unused customers;
- incorrect supplier data;
- outdated price lists;
- inconsistent units;
- inaccurate lead times.
Therefore, moving every record into the new platform can simply move old problems into a new database.
8.3 Ignoring Warehouse Employees
Executives often focus on dashboards.
However, warehouse workers may perform hundreds of system actions each day.
Therefore, receiving, picking, packing, scanning, and transfer workflows must be easy to use.
8.4 Rebuilding Every Old Process
A new ERP should not simply recreate every workaround from the previous stack.
Instead, teams should ask why each process exists.
Therefore, implementation can also become an opportunity to remove steps that no longer add value.
8.5 Automating Bad Processes
Automation makes a process faster.
However, it does not automatically make the process better.
Therefore, fix unclear rules, weak data, and unnecessary approvals before automating them.
